Transaction 58da76a32140235a45cd91ea32d00d9410a5f2e025bc6a34d3b5b1a615879f07

3 Input
2 Outputs
  • 58da76a32140235a45cd91ea32d00d9410a5f2e025bc6a34d3b5b1a615879f07:0
  • value  5000000
    address  3Jq9qi61DMSfHfP7P9J3DTuNiTD3aN4Jtu
  • 58da76a32140235a45cd91ea32d00d9410a5f2e025bc6a34d3b5b1a615879f07:1
  • value  604831
    address  12HuAf1v6MFPkceWSt8BksXs5tn9vX5GCc